GDP Rises 1.9% in Q2, Revisions Include Negative Quarter in Q4 2007

The advance U.S. GDP report came in lower than
expected for the second quarter of 2008, rising by 1.9% against
expectations of 2.3% growth, according to the Bureau of Economic Analysis
on Thursday. Revisions showed the U.S. economy shrank 0.2% in the fourth
quarter 2007.

The negative figure is the first decline in quarterly growth since Q3
2001.
